#f16315 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f16315 is composed of 94.5% red, 38.8%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.9% magenta, 91.3%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 21.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 51.4%. #f16315 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c62a with #e30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

Shades and Tints of #f16315

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070300 is the darkest color, while #fef7f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f16315

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#88827e is the less saturated color, while #fb600b is the most saturated one.
